其中,Hyper虚拟机凭借其卓越的性能、高度的灵活性和强大的兼容性,在众多虚拟化解决方案中脱颖而出
特别是在读取原系统文件方面,Hyper虚拟机展现出了前所未有的高效与便捷,为各类应用场景带来了革命性的变化
Hyper虚拟机技术概览 Hyper虚拟机,作为虚拟化技术的杰出代表,其核心理念在于通过软件模拟硬件环境,从而在一台物理机上运行多个操作系统实例
这种技术不仅极大地提高了硬件资源的利用率,还为用户提供了前所未有的灵活性和便捷性
无论是开发测试、服务器整合,还是数据隔离、故障恢复,Hyper虚拟机都能提供强有力的支持
读取原系统文件的需求与挑战 在虚拟化环境中,读取原系统文件是一个常见且关键的需求
无论是出于数据迁移、备份恢复,还是跨平台兼容性的考虑,高效、准确地读取原系统文件都是虚拟化技术能否成功应用的关键因素之一
然而,这一需求也伴随着诸多挑战: 1.性能瓶颈:虚拟化层往往会引入额外的开销,影响文件读取速度
2.兼容性问题:不同操作系统间的文件格式和访问权限存在差异,可能导致读取失败
3.安全性考量:直接访问原系统文件可能带来安全风险,需要严格的权限控制和加密机制
4.资源占用:高效读取通常需要大量的内存和CPU资源,这对虚拟化环境的整体性能构成考验
Hyper虚拟机的高效读取策略 面对这些挑战,Hyper虚拟机凭借其独特的技术优势,实现了对原系统文件的高效读取
具体来说,其策略包括以下几个方面: 1. 优化的虚拟化引擎 Hyper虚拟机采用了先进的虚拟化引擎,通过精细化的资源管理和优化算法,有效降低了虚拟化层带来的性能开销
在文件读取过程中,该引擎能够智能地分配CPU和内存资源,确保文件操作的高效执行
同时,它还支持多线程并发处理,进一步提升了文件读取速度
2. 智能的文件缓存机制 为了减少对原系统文件的直接访问次数,Hyper虚拟机内置了智能的文件缓存机制
当某个文件被首次读取时,其内容会被缓存到虚拟机的内存或磁盘中
后续对该文件的访问将直接从缓存中读取,从而大大提高了读取效率
此外,缓存机制还支持自动更新和失效策略,确保缓存数据的准确性和一致性
3. 强大的兼容性支持 Hyper虚拟机提供了广泛的操作系统支持和文件格式识别能力
无论是Windows、Linux还是其他小众操作系统,Hyper虚拟机都能很好地适应并正确读取其系统文件
通过内置的文件格式解析库和兼容层技术,Hyper虚拟机能够确保跨平台文件读取的准确性和稳定性
4. 严格的